All chapters focus on the applied nature of the research and include a section on implications. To provide balance and a range of views, the volume includes both chapters reporting on empirical research funded by TIRF grant recipients and several from invited authors who are senior scholars in the field. This is the third volume in the Global Research on Teaching and Learning English Series, co-published by Routledge and TIRF.
JoAnn (Jodi) Crandall is Professor Emerita of Education at the University of Maryland, Baltimore County, USA. She is a past president of TESOL International, WATESOL, and AAAL, and a founding and current member of the TIRF Board of Trustees.
MaryAnn Christison is Professor, Department of Linguistics/Urban Institute for Teacher Education at the University of Utah, USA. She is a member of the TIRF Board of Trustees and a past president of TESOL International Association.
